This is the most important technical fix. The game uses Direct3D 8 , an API that Windows 11 supports poorly. Wrappers "translate" these old commands into a modern API like Direct3D 9 or OpenGL . The community-recommended solution is to use dxwrapper and d3d8to9 . Search for a pre-packaged "d3d8 wrapper" or "dxwrapper" online. It will contain a file d3d8.dll . Hitman: Contracts (2004) remains a dark, atmospheric masterpiece in the stealth genre. For gamers who want to relive Agent 47's grittiest assignments without dealing with cumbersome installations or compatibility breaking updates, setting up the game as a portable application is the perfect solution. A portable setup allows you to carry the game on a USB flash drive or a cloud folder and play it instantly on any Windows 11 PC.
